Output f95d4aa934071bee6c914985ac285c82d1ec2dfd16a89a94e179e1f4821a240a:246

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 e5b4b8a3246ef8b3e5242519a01c61f2583578f8
address
tb1quk6t3geydmut8efyy5v6q8rp7fvr278cpdqdk5
transaction
f95d4aa934071bee6c914985ac285c82d1ec2dfd16a89a94e179e1f4821a240a
confirmations
21884
spent
true